			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Group rides with the Rocky Mountain Cycling Club are ready to roll.  Rides will be leaving from <strong>CycleSmith every Saturday and Sunday at 7:30 A.M.</strong> - You DON&#8217;T need to be a club member to ride with us&#8230;.Everyone is welcome to join.</p>
<p><strong>Saturday rides:</strong>  These will be slightly more aggressive and fast.  Route will be determined at the start of the ride.  We will pick &#8220;stop points&#8221; where we&#8217;ll wait for all riders to re-group.  Ride duration will vary, but will typically be 3 - 4 hours.</p>
<p><strong>Sunday Rides:</strong> These will be more casual and should have a fairly relaxed pace. No one gets left behind.  Ride duration will vary, but should be between 2 - 4 hours.</p>
<p>The weather is getting nice, so come on out and ride with us.  Bring your friends and family as everyone is welcome.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>You may have seen the above headline in one of CycleSmith&#8217;s advertisements in The City Weekly&#8230;Our other ad-line is, &#8220;Deliver us from evil.&#8221;  The intent behind both of these ads is clear - our dependence on oil is bad&#8230;&#8230;bikes are good.</p>
<p>Now is the time to take action.  We feel the best way to help lower our dependency on oil, clean up our air and get fit, is to simply stop driving - and start commuting to work via bike.</p>
<p>Cyclesmith has several &#8216;off the rack&#8217; commuters that can get you out of the car on onto a bike.  Here are a few alternatives to consider:</p>
<p><strong>FELT:</strong></p>
<p>The <strong>Café series</strong> from Felt offers a real-world answer to bicycle commuting and neighborhood grocery store runs.  The features of the Cafe series include an aluminum frame and fork and drivetrains ranging from 8 to 24 speeds, with several extra features including an adjustable stem, fenders, rear rack and a saddle bag. These additions bring the added benefits of more flexible positioning, more carrying capacity and dry riding no matter where you ride.  The Cafe series serves as the ultimate multi-purpose bike.</p>
<p>Check out the entire Cafe series here:  <a href="http://feltracing.com/08/thumb.asp?catid=1504,1528" title="Felt Cafe">http://feltracing.com/08/thumb.asp?catid=1504,1528</a></p>
<p> <strong>BIANCHI:</strong></p>
<p>The <strong>Bianchi Milano</strong> line up, consisting of the &#8216;Alfine,&#8217; &#8216;Citta,&#8217; and &#8216;Parco&#8217; models come in a variety of gearing options and a huge list of &#8216;commuter must haves&#8217; like fenders, racks and lights.  Bianchi&#8217;s relentless pursuit of quality, attention to detail and flair for Italian design is clearly represented in this multi-purpose line. </p>
<p>Check out the Milano series here: <a href="http://bianchiusa.com/08_cross_terrain.html" title="Bianchi Milano">http://bianchiusa.com/08_cross_terrain.html</a></p>
<p>SALSA:</p>
<p>Continuing to shine as a true standout in the bike industry, Salsa offers a couple of beautiful options when it comes to commuting by bike. </p>
<p class="Copy">Salsa’s <strong>Casseroll Triple Complete</strong> is the take on a do-it-all road bike, perfect for everything from non-competitive road riding and commuting to credit card touring and charity rides.  An extremely versatile frameset is what makes the Casseroll Triple so…well, versatile.</p>
<p class="Copy">Why not step it up a notch and make the cross over to a cross?  <strong>La Cruz Complete</strong> is your ticket to the mixed bag world of pavement and dirt…dirt and pavement. A fine cyclocross steed: race it if you like, but ride it you must.  This highly functional ride will carry you where ever you need to go - IN STYLE!</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>I know&#8230; I know&#8230; Everyone hates senseless product plugs but I promise this is not one of those!  Promise!</p>
<p>After seeing them around, selling a couple, and now riding one I have to say the Salsa Chilli Con Crosso is hands down my favorite cross bike out there!  I am/was a skeptic right off the bat!  Not just of the salsa but all cross bikes.  I have ridden many and have found most of them&#8230;well&#8230; wanting.</p>
<p>I must admit that I am not a cross racer but more of a cross commuter/ wish they made a road bike that I could ride on a BMX track.  I love to dive into dirt corners&#8230; boost curbs&#8230; and run over stuff all in the comfort of drop bars.  Crazy I know but sadly it is true!  This bike makes all of this possible and more&#8230;not to mention it is cool green!</p>
<p>Once you jump on and hit the gas you will smile.  A few pedal strokes later you will find yourself in a full on giggle!  This rig sails it soars and nothing is more fun than trucking by someone on their full suspension craziness while you are in your drops&#8230;.</p>
<p>Trust me if fun is what you are after this is the bike for you and yours!</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><em>This will be the final installment in our carbon wheels series. </em></p>
<p align="center"><strong>Torelli:</strong></p>
<p align="center"> <img src="http://www.torelli.com/parts/images/aspect-wheels-pr.jpg" align="middle" height="297" width="450" /></p>
<p align="center">The Torelli Aspect wheels are a fine choice for carbon wheels. Why? The price is right ($939) and they&#8217;re tough. These are a pair of wheels that you&#8217;ll have no problems training on every day and then racing on over the weekend. They&#8217;re handbuilt and offer an aluminum braking surface.</p>
<p align="center">40 or 50mm deep rims and 1900g.</p>
